    A couple of UV bulbs in your ducts won't do anything at all to stuff in the air flying past it, there simply is not enough exposure time.
    It will do a good job of sanitizing the surfaces in the immediate area, that is all.

    • @CharlietheHandyman
      @CharlietheHandyman  6 місяців тому

      I did explain that. It’s good for keeping the evaporator coil clean from mold, mildew and algae build up that can happen. For $60 not a bad deal. I’ve taken out my fair share of nasty evaporator coils.

    • @markbeiser
      @markbeiser 6 місяців тому +1

      @@CharlietheHandyman Yes, they are good at keeping organic mater off the coil when they are actually shining on the entering air side of the coil, but they have to be rather close, like within the apex of the coil.
      On the exiting side of the evaporator coil isn't the worst place for one, but it is far less beneficial, and won't do anything for the entering air side, which is where most of the bad stuff happens.
      Depending on the design of the apex baffle on the coil, a setup like in your video may not even shine any UV on the actual coil surface anyway...
      Otherwise they are of little benefit, if any.
      I've been doing HVAC work for 30 years, and rarely ever find them installed in a useful location, or maintained at all.
      Very often they also damage non UV stabilized materials in the equipment or ducts too, and can destroy air filters rather quickly.
